DWP is the UK’s largest public service department, supporting over 20 million people through welfare, pensions and child maintenance policy. Your Role
As a DWP apprentice, you’ll gain hands-on experience while working towards a recognised qualification. You’ll be part of a permanent team, contributing to real projects and developing your skills in a professional and supportive environment. Programmes are available across key areas including Digital, Data & Technology, Business Administration, Policy, Operations, and Customer Service. Whether you’re designing systems, analysing data, supporting service delivery or helping shape policy, you’ll be learning on the job and building a career that serves the public.

Benefits
As a DWP apprentice, you’ll earn while you learn, gaining professional qualifications alongside real-world experience. You’ll benefit from paid study time, mentoring and access to apprentice networks across the Civil Service. Additional perks include a generous pension scheme, wellbeing support, retail and gym discounts, Cycle to Work schemes, and Reward and Recognition vouchers. Programmes are designed to support career progression and personal development in a meaningful and inclusive environment.
Programme Details
- Duration: Typically 18–36 months depending on the programme
- Start Dates: Rolling intakes throughout the year
- Salary: Starting from £21,262 to £29,500 depending on role and location
- Qualification: Level 3 to Degree-level Apprenticeships
- Locations: DWP offices and digital hubs across the UK including London, Leeds, Newcastle, Manchester, Sheffield and Birmingham
